import { NodeProp, SyntaxNode } from "lezer-tree"; import { EditorState, Facet } from "@codemirror/next/state"; export declare const foldService: Facet<(state: EditorState, lineStart: number, lineEnd: number) => ({ from: number; to: number; } | null), readonly ((state: EditorState, lineStart: number, lineEnd: number) => ({ from: number; to: number; } | null))[]>; export declare const foldNodeProp: NodeProp<(node: SyntaxNode, state: EditorState) => ({ from: number; to: number; } | null)>; export declare function foldable(state: EditorState, lineStart: number, lineEnd: number): { from: number; to: number; } | null; //# sourceMappingURL=fold.d.ts.map